Introduction
Integrated circuit designed for power management in motor driving applications
Product Features and Performance
Supports multiphase stepper and brushless DC (BLDC) motors
Controller functions for commutation and direction management
SPI interface for programmable control
Utilizes Power MOSFET technology
Capable of driving up to 3 half-bridges
Operates from a supply voltage of 6V to 60V
Supports 5mA output current
Operating temperature range from -40°C to 125°C
Surface mount package for compact designs

Key Technical Parameters
Motor Type - Stepper: Multiphase
Motor Type - AC, DC: Brushless DC (BLDC)
Function: Controller
Output Configuration: Pre-Driver - Half Bridge (3)
Interface: SPI
Applications: Brushless DC (BLDC)
Current - Output: 5mA
Voltage - Supply: 6V ~ 60V
